Anglers aboard a sport-fishing boat out of the San Diego area narrowly avoided an international incident last week after they became entangled in a huge floating tuna pen in waters off the coast of Baja, Mexico for about 12 hours. Wayde Nichols praised the action of the U.S. Coast Guard for helping prevent Mexican authorities from possibly arresting him and seizing his 48-foot vessel, the SeƱor Hefe.
